📍 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) for Content

Key performance indicators (KPIs) for content are essential in measuring the effectiveness of content marketing campaigns. Common KPIs include website traffic, social media engagement, lead generation, and conversion rates. By tracking these KPIs, businesses can determine which types of content are resonating with their audience and adjust their strategy accordingly. For example, a business may find that their blog posts are driving more traffic to their website than their social media posts. 💡 Understanding Content Metrics

Understanding content metrics is vital in measuring the effectiveness of content marketing campaigns. Content metrics can be categorized into three main types: quantitative metrics, qualitative metrics, and benchmarking metrics. Quantitative metrics include numerical data such as website traffic and engagement rates, while qualitative metrics include non-numerical data such as customer feedback and sentiment analysis. Benchmarking metrics involve comparing a business's content performance to that of its competitors. 💰 ROI Calculation for Content Marketing

Calculating the return on investment (ROI) for content marketing is crucial in determining the effectiveness of content marketing campaigns. ROI calculation involves comparing the revenue generated by content marketing efforts to the cost of creating and distributing that content. Businesses can use various metrics, such as customer lifetime value and customer acquisition cost, to calculate the ROI of their content marketing efforts. By understanding the ROI of their content marketing campaigns, businesses can make informed decisions about where to allocate their marketing budget.
